ICT Course in Family Learning This short course is designed for carers who want to help their children use ICT for their learning. Through this course the learner will be able to: engage and communicate effectively with their child and the school access on-line information and use a variety of technologies to engage with their child s learning particularly in their Primary years access, read and interpret a wide range of information provided by schools and available on line access information and services that can support them in their parenting role read, interpret and understand key information provided on line and on paper about children s early learning, development and progress

Java Programming This course is intended for programming beginners who would like to acquire an understanding of the core principles of Java. Java is a widely used object-oriented programming language By the end of this course, through the use of Java, the learner will be able to develop applications that use basic programming constructs
